If you have ever considered getting a facial on a regular basis, you have probably asked yourself the exact same question: “Are monthly facials really worth it?”

Well, in short, yes, it is worth it for many. However, it also depends on what you expect, how consistent you are, and your specific skin type. But one thing is clear: healthy skin rarely happens by chance. It’s just built over time with effort.

After all, your skin renews itself naturally every few weeks. On average, the skin cell turnover cycle is around 28 days, although it can slow down due to aging, stress, and other environmental factors.

That’s why a lot of skincare specialists suggest monthly facials because they perfectly align with the natural cycle of your skin, and you get LOTS of benefits, like clean skin, reduced clogged pores, and a glowy effect.

What Does a Monthly Facial Really Do?

Before we get into details, let’s understand what a professional facial actually does.

A typical facial includes the following:

  • Deep cleansing
  • Exfoliation
  • Extractions (if needed)
  • HydraFacial and treatment masks

More than that, it’s a customized therapy based on the state of your skin at the moment. At-home routines are unable to perfectly duplicate that.

The goal of monthly facials is to maintain balanced, clear, and healthy skin over time rather than to provide rapid solutions.

6 Key Benefits of Monthly Facials You Must Know

Let’s get into the part that really matters—what you actually gain from making facials a regular habit.

1. Deep Cleansing That Goes Beyond Daily Skincare

Your skin accumulates pollutants, oil, and filth even with a regular routine—especially if you live in a bustling place like New York City. This accumulation might eventually clog pores and cause outbreaks.

A deeper level of cleansing than you can accomplish at home is offered by monthly facials. Impurities that ordinary cleansers frequently leave behind can be eliminated with the aid of specialized equipment and methods. This keeps your pores free and improves the efficacy of your skincare products later on.

It’s similar to giving your skin a reset every few weeks to prevent overstimulation.

2. Better Control Over Acne and Breakouts

Consistency is crucial if you have acne. By avoiding the accumulation that causes breakouts, monthly facials can keep your skin in check.

Treatments like extractions, gentle exfoliation, and antibacterial ingredients work together to:

  • Reduce clogged pores
  • Control excess oil
  • Calm inflammation

According to the AAD, managing acne requires ongoing care rather than “one-time” treatments. That’s why you should consider regular facials before your acne turns into bigger breakouts.

3. Improved Skin Texture and Tone

Dead skin accumulation frequently results in uneven skin texture, rough spots, and dullness. Exfoliating at home is beneficial, but professional treatments are far more effective.

Monthly facials:

  • Remove dead skin cells more effectively
  • Encourage smoother skin
  • Improve overall tone and brightness

This eventually results in skin that is more even-looking and feels softer. It’s about steady progress that becomes apparent after a few sessions, not about sudden perfection.

4. Boosted Hydration and Skin Barrier Support

Most people are unaware of how important hydration is for their skin. Your skin appears smoother, plumper, and healthier when it is well hydrated.

Using professional-grade products that go deeper into the skin, monthly facials help replenish moisture levels.

Research published by the National Institutes of Health (NIH) highlights the importance of maintaining the skin barrier to prevent dryness and irritation.

By strengthening your skin barrier, regular facials help your skin stay resilient against environmental stress and retain moisture more efficiently.

5. Early Prevention of Skin Concerns

Preventive care is one of the main benefits of regular facials. You’re dealing with issues before they arise rather than waiting for them to.

Regular treatments can help:

  • Delay signs of aging
  • Prevent clogged pores from turning into acne
  • Maintain overall skin health

Compared to attempting to resolve problems later, this proactive approach is frequently more successful (and less stressful).

Instead of thinking of it as a repair, consider it upkeep.

6. Professional Guidance You Can’t Get at Home

Access to professional guidance is one underappreciated advantage of monthly facials.

A skilled esthetician assesses your skin during each appointment and modifies treatments according to its current needs. This  means:

  • You’re not guessing what products to use
  • Your routine evolves with your skin
  • You avoid common mistakes

In the long term, this type of care can save you money, time, and frustration.

Are Monthly Facials Right for Everyone?

After discussing the advantages, it’s crucial to remember that not everyone needs monthly facials.

They’re most useful if you:

  • Have ongoing skin concerns (acne, dryness, sensitivity)
  • Want to maintain clear and healthy skin
  • Prefer professional support instead of trial-and-error

You might not need facials as frequently if your skin is already balanced and requires little care. However, occasional treatments can still be helpful.
